In search of a part-time detailer for an autobody collision repair shop. The detailer is responsible for preparing vehicles for the repair process by pre-washing vehicles, detailing, and performing final washing prior to delivering the customer vehicle. Additional duties include keeping the shop clean and safe.
DUTIES / RESPONSIBILITIES
• Performs pre-wash on vehicles.
• Details and cleans vehicles for customer delivery.
• Vacuum and clean the interior of each vehicle, including all windows.
• Visually inspect every vehicle for flaws in the repaired area(s) and report any issues to the supervisor.
• Helps with general maintenance of the facility, e.g., cleanliness, organization, etc.
• May help buff out light scratches; install trim and cosmetic parts, etc.
• Ports customer vehicles as needed for technicians and estimators.
• Perform assigned duties in a safe and responsible manner that does not expose yourself or other employees to unnecessary risk of injury.
• Other duties as assigned.
